Bill, before his marriage was a "stepper" and believes Molly, his wife, prefers checkers to cabarets. Molly, however, the life of her crowd before her marriage to Bill, believes the same of her hubby. But one night they each go out with their friends of single days and through carelessness each is forced to spend the night in cells. After suspicions, quarrels and threats, each learns the nature of the other's adventure and incidentally their true likes in life, which is decidedly not checkers.
